New case insensitive searching implementation uses objects implementing
the CaseFolder interface to fold both search text and document text so they can be compared with a simple strcmp. A simple table based folder CaseFolderTable is used for 8 bit encodings and maps input bytes to folded bytes. For multi-byte encodings except for UTF-8 a null (output same as input) CaseFolderTable is used. For UTF-8, more complex subclasses are used which call platform APIs to perform the folding. Folding is approximately to lower case although this differs between platforms.
